Transaction e3e86225cdca873e61198561053f4a4078d72d732d5e983e072eb60645e9f12f
1 Input
1 Output
-
e3e86225cdca873e61198561053f4a4078d72d732d5e983e072eb60645e9f12f:0
- value
- 801053676
- script pubkey
- OP_0 OP_PUSHBYTES_20 a3fd18a59682be19e4d1f8b26ece1aeebefcb83c
- address
- bc1q50733fvks2lpnex3lzexans6a6l0ewpu07zx6u